autotraderuk/chef-tuned

View on GitHub
.travis.yml

Summary

Maintainability
Test Coverage
language: ruby
cache: bundler
rvm:
- 2.1.5
sudo: required
services:
  - docker
before_install:
- curl -L https://www.chef.io/chef/install.sh | sudo bash -s -- -v 12.0.3
- chef gem install kitchen-docker
- chef gem list

script:
- chef exec foodcritic -f any .
- chef exec rubocop
- chef exec rspec
- export KITCHEN_LOCAL_YAML=.kitchen.docker.yml 
- chef exec kitchen test
notifications:
  webhooks:
    urls:
      - https://webhooks.gitter.im/e/85ee0437f8b6a788fa87
    on_success: change
    on_failure: always
    on_start: never